About this artwork
This painting is a visceral meditation on myth, memory, and ecological collapse. Drawing from the legend that coral was born from Medusa’s blood—spilled beside the Red Sea after Perseus laid down her severed head—it evokes the haunting beauty of transformation through trauma. With over half of the world’s coral now bleached and dying, the image questions whether the death of coral is merely a symptom of rising temperatures or a deeper metaphor for… societal unraveling. Joseph Campbell’s interpretation of Medusa as a symbol of collective shock and the end of civilizations resonates here, as the chaotic underwater scene becomes a mirror to our own sociological trauma. In a time when Campbell insisted the only myth worth telling is one about the planet, this work becomes both elegy and warning—a surreal requiem for the reefs and a call to confront the myth we are living.
Stephen Linsteadt expresses transformative themes on canvas through oil. His approach involves intentional brushstrokes, mindful of color, pattern and surprises in creation. His works act as bridges, balancing between conscious and unconscious realms, reflecting a deeply spiritual, introspective dialogue.
